Summary
A vulnerability categorized as critical has been discovered in McAfee LinuxShield 1.5/1.5.1. This affects an unknown part. The manipulation results in improper authentication. This vulnerability is cataloged as CVE-2009-5116. There is no exploit available.
Details
A vulnerability, which was classified as critical, was found in McAfee LinuxShield 1.5/1.5.1. Affected is an unknown functionality.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a improper authentication v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-287. When an actor claims to have a given identity, the product does not prove or insufficiently proves that the claim is correct. This is going to have an impact on confidentiality, integrity, and availability. CVE summarizes:
McAfee LinuxShield 1.5.1 and earlier does not properly implement client authentication, which allows remote authenticated users to obtain Admin access to the statistics server by leveraging a client account.
The weakness was shared 08/22/2012 (Website). The advisory is available at kc.mcafee.com.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2009-5116 since 08/22/2012. The exploitability is told to be easy. It is possible to launch the attack remotely. The successful exploitation needs a authentication. The technical details are unknown and an exploit is not available.
The vulnerability scanner Nessus provides a plugin with the ID 70195 (McAfee LinuxShield <= 1.5.1 nailsd Daemon Remote Privilege Escalation), which helps to determine the existence of the flaw in a target environment. It is assigned to the family Gain a shell remotely.
There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
